The Tracki Pro GPS Tracker is a versatile and high-capacity solution for vehicle tracking. Its compact design (3.54 x 2.48 x 1.46 inches) and powerful magnetic mount make it easy to hide discreetly under vehicles, providing robust anti-theft protection. One of its standout features is the exceptionally long battery life, which can last from 2 to 7 months depending on usage mode, thanks to its substantial 10,000mAh battery. This longevity is significantly greater compared to typical trackers, reducing the need for frequent recharging.
The device is waterproof and durable, designed to withstand harsh weather conditions, enhancing its reliability for outdoor use. Tracking accuracy is a key strength, with support for multiple satellite systems (GPS, QZSS, Glonass, BDS) ensuring precise location data. It also employs Wi-Fi tracking for indoor environments where GPS signals might be weak. The Tracki Pro offers real-time tracking and multiple alert options (email, SMS, and in-app), which is useful for monitoring speed, fence crossing, and movement. The device includes geofencing capabilities, allowing users to set up virtual boundaries and receive alerts when those boundaries are crossed.
One noteworthy aspect is the wide coverage, with the device functioning in over 180 countries and supporting various network technologies (4G LTE, 3G, 2G). However, the need for a subscription plan, starting at $9.95 per month, might be a downside for some users. Additionally, while the setup is user-friendly with smartphone app integration, the upfront cost and ongoing subscription fees could be a barrier for budget-conscious buyers. The Tracki Pro is well-suited for those needing reliable, long-term vehicle tracking with extensive coverage and robust features.
The LandAirSea 54 GPS Tracker is a compact and powerful solution for tracking vehicles, ATVs, and other assets. With its small size and discreet design, it can easily be attached using the built-in magnet, making it an unobtrusive option for surveillance and asset protection. Its real-time tracking capabilities are impressive, providing updates as quickly as every 3 seconds and offering geofencing features that send alerts if the device leaves a predefined area. This is particularly useful for keeping an eye on valuable assets or ensuring the safety of loved ones.
A subscription is required to access these features, with plans starting at $9.95 per month if prepaid. For those who prefer month-to-month flexibility, the cost starts at $19.95. The tracker is built to withstand various weather conditions, which adds to its durability, and it comes with a lifetime warranty against manufacturing defects, giving users peace of mind. Battery life is another strong point; the motion-activated feature helps to conserve power when the device is not in use, extending the time between charges.
The need for a subscription may be a drawback for some users who want a one-time purchase solution. Also, while it promises global tracking, the effectiveness can depend on cellular coverage in remote areas. The LandAirSea 54 GPS Tracker is a robust and reliable choice for anyone needing precise and real-time tracking, especially if they are comfortable with the ongoing subscription costs.
The Optimus 3.0 GPS Tracker is a solid choice if you're looking for a hidden tracker aimed at vehicles and valuable assets. Its standout feature is an impressive battery life that can last up to 2 months with updates every minute, which is great for long-term tracking without frequent recharging. The device uses powerful magnets and a heavy-duty waterproof plastic case, making it easy to attach discreetly and durable enough to withstand weather and rough conditions.
Tracking is real-time with customizable update intervals as frequent as every 10 seconds, allowing for precise and instant location updates. You can also set up instant alerts via text or email, which is useful for geofencing—getting notified if the tracker leaves a specified area. It requires a monthly subscription to access the tracking service, which adds ongoing costs. The device supports coverage across the USA, Canada, and Mexico.
Weighing just 8.1 ounces and designed to be portable, it is compact but not the smallest on the market. For users wanting a reliable, waterproof tracker with strong magnets and long battery life, this device represents a good option. Those who dislike subscriptions or need offline tracking might want to consider alternatives.
